Staircase mobility system

1. A staircase mobility system, comprising:
a docking assembly configured to dock or undock with a dockable seat assembly, the docking assembly comprising:
one or more support rods configured to engage or disengage with the dockable seat assembly when docked or undocked, respectively, wherein, when engaged, the one or more support rods provide support and stability to the dockable seat assembly; and
one or more dock connecters disposed along the one or more support rods and configured to communicatively connect or disconnect with the dockable seat assembly when docked or undocked, respectively, wherein, when communicatively connected, the one or more dock connecters facilitates transmission of control signals from the dockable seat assembly to the docking assembly; and
a drive assembly coupled to the docking assembly, the drive assembly comprising a motor operable by a power source, the motor configured to:
drive the docking assembly along a guide rail in a forward or reverse direction, wherein the guide rail is configured to be installed substantially parallel to at least one of an incline of a staircase or a flat ground; and
operate the docking assembly to dock or undock with the dockable seat assembly.
